The optic mold technique is an ancient glassmaking method where molten glass is blown into a patterned mold to create specific textures. In the case of the Breton, this creates the signature wavy horizontal pattern on the interior of the glass while keeping the exterior smooth.
The polished nickel finish provides a bright, reflective, and slightly warm silver tone. It acts as a neutral frame that highlights the clarity of the hand-blown glass without competing with its texture.
Because each diffuser is hand-blown, you may notice slight variations in the glass, which is a hallmark of this artisanal process. These subtle imperfections are intentional and contribute to the fixture's heritage-inspired aesthetic.
A 40-inch wide fixture is substantial and works best in larger spaces, such as a formal dining room, a spacious foyer, or over a long kitchen island. We recommend measuring your ceiling height and table dimensions to ensure the 30-inch height provides the proper clearance.
Yes, the interior pattern acts as a subtle diffuser, softening the light output and creating a gentle, rippled glow. This prevents harsh glare while adding visual depth to the glass when the fixture is illuminated.
